Factors Affecting the Tour Price
The price of a private tour from Hurghada to Cairo can vary significantly depending on several factors. First, there’s seasonality. During the peak tourist season, which typically runs from November through March, prices may be higher due to increased demand.
Second, the cost may depend on the level of comfort. For example, if you choose luxury transportation or the services of an experienced guide, the price will be higher. It’s also worth considering whether meals, museum admission tickets, and other additional expenses are included in the price.
The third factor is the duration of the tour. Standard tours usually last one day, but there are also multi-day options, which, naturally, cost more.
Price Examples
- A one-day tour with transportation and a guide—$100 to $150 per person.
- A tour with lunch and admission tickets—$150 to $250 per person.
It’s also worth considering additional expenses, such as tips for the guide and driver, which can amount to about 10–15% of the tour cost. This will ensure you receive better service and make your trip more comfortable.

Common Mistakes When Choosing a Tour
Many tourists make mistakes when choosing a private tour, which can negatively impact their travel experience. One of the most common mistakes is not researching the company thoroughly enough. It’s essential to review the tour operator’s customer reviews and reputation before booking.
Another mistake is ignoring the details. For example, it’s important to clarify exactly what’s included in the tour price. Some companies may offer low prices, but you may end up facing additional costs.
In addition, many travelers don’t take seasonality into account. Traveling during peak season can be significantly more expensive than during the off-season. When planning a trip, it’s worth researching seasonal trends in advance and choosing the time that best fits your budget.
